To repair a dead boot on an Honor X6a (WDY-LX2) Go to product viewer dialog for this item. , you must typically flash a verified dump file using professional eMMC/JTAG tools like UFI Box , Easy JTAG Plus, or TSM Tool Pro. This process is required when the device is completely unresponsive, often following a failed FRP bypass or firmware update. Required Tools and Files Dump File: A complete memory image specifically for the model. A tested file is available on Google Drive . Repair Tools: Software like Scorpion Tool Pro or EFT Pro . Hardware Setup: A high-quality USB cable and, if the device won't enter Brom/Fastboot mode, an ISP pinout connection or test point for direct eMMC access. Repair Procedure Preparation : Download the WDY-LX2 Dump File and extract it on your PC. Connection : Attempt to connect via Brom Mode (MTK Preloader) by holding volume buttons while plugging in. If Brom is unavailable, use the ISP Pinout to connect the motherboard directly to your JTAG/UFI box. Flashing : Open your tool (e.g., UFI or Easy JTAG). Select the MediaTek tab and load the scatter file or dump file partitions. Write the PRELOADER , BOOT , and other critical partitions from the dump file to the device. Finalization : Once flashing is complete, disconnect the device and reconnect the battery. Attempt to boot into Recovery Mode (Power + Volume Up) to perform a factory reset. If the IMEI is null or the baseband is unknown after booting, you may need additional IMEI repair tools . Warning: ISP pinout and dump flashing are advanced procedures that can permanently damage hardware if done incorrectly. Ensure you use model-specific files to avoid bricking. Honor X6a (WDYLX2) – Dead Boot Repair Using Dump File Problem: Device is completely dead (no response, no charging LED, not detected in ADB/fastboot). Cause: Corrupted bootloader, preloader, or partition table (often after failed OTA, wrong flash, or eMMC aging). Requirements:

Honor X6a WDYLX2 full flash dump (valid for same board/SKU – check region: e.g. WDYLX2-LXN ). Software: SP Flash Tool (v5.2128+ recommended) or MTK Client (for bypassing auth). Hardware: USB-A to USB-C cable, possibly Auth Bypass tool (if SP Flash Tool gives STATUS_BROM_CMD_SEND_DA_FAIL ). Drivers: MTK USB VCOM drivers + libusb (for MTK Client).

Steps: 1. Prepare the Dump

Ensure dump size matches full eMMC (usually 32GB → 0x3A3E00000 bytes; confirm via partition table). If dump is raw (full eMMC): Keep as is. If dump is scattered (preloader, boot1, userdata, etc.): Use MtkDroidTools or WWR_MTK to recreate a scatter file.

2. Bypass MTK SLA/DAA (if required) Honor X6a (MT6765/M6765) has BROM authentication. Use MTK Client: python mtk.py da seccfg unlock python mtk.py stage dump.bin
